Morphemes
The smallest units of language that carry meaning or function, including both roots and affixes.
Syntax
The set of rules, principles, and processes that govern the structure of sentences in a given language, specifically the arrangement of words and phrases.
Phonemes
Phonemes are the smallest units of sound in a language that can distinguish one word from another in the language's phonological system.
Benjamin Whorf
An American linguist known for his hypothesis that the structure of a language affects its speakers' cognition and worldview.
